>>> On 4/5/2010 at 09:50 AM, Christian Paro <[email protected]> wrote: -snip- > Does anyone on this list know: > > 1) Why this changed between SLES 10 and SLES 11?
It seems as though it's a feature of the new kernel and new udev. The kernel is generating the uevents to add the dm-? device(s), udev is acting on them, and device mapper is recognizing the PV/VG/LV. > 2) Is there a configuration parameter somewhere to enable/disable this > behavior? Not that I'm aware of, but that doesn't mean there isn't one.
